58 /100 Mill Inn (Bar) COULTER VILLAGE On the main road a third of the way between the M74 and Edinburgh, this mill conversion is perfectly located for the traffic on this major road. It’s got a decent sized car park next to the mill and for good reason and plenty come here for the food on offer. All the traditional tables are suitable for dining and the open plan ground floor area is a little cramped but convivial and atmospheric. You can just drink here though and the bar in the corner has a real ale pump with a beer from a local microbrewery on it. The large upstairs room is nicer, although seemingly this is used mainly for large groups and banquets. It’s worth venturing up here as there’s a whisky wall exhibition behind cases in the smaller room up here. The food is ordinary. |
